DESCRIPTION: Usable grid infrastructures: practical experiences from the eMinerals project (Martin Dove) We report experiences from the eMinerals project, in collaboration with the National Institute for Environmental eScience, in developing a highly-usable grid infrastructure to support simulation sciences. The focus has been on a close integration between compute, data and collaborative components, with the aim to make each of these highly usable for the scientists. Here we describe both general aspects of our approach and specific details of our toolset. The latter include the overall grid infrastructure, the data grid, the user interface, the job submission process, tools for creating and managing combinatorial or parameter-sweep studies, our XML tools, and our metadata tools, together with their role in running jobs, managing and sharing both data and information, and in enabling informed collaboration between researchers.
